Chicagoland Demolition Contractors: How to Choose the Right One for Your Project

Demolition projects require precision, experience, and safety measures. When it comes to choosing the right Chicagoland demolition contractor for your project, it`s essential to do your due diligence in researching different companies and selecting the one that best suits your needs. In this article, we will discuss the key factors to consider when selecting a Chicagoland demolition contractor.

Experience

The first factor to consider when selecting a demolition contractor is their experience. You want to choose a company that has significant experience in demolishing different types of buildings, including residential, commercial, and industrial. A contractor with a broad range of experience can better assess the unique challenges of your project and provide you with more accurate timelines and cost estimates.

Safety Protocols

Demolition projects are inherently dangerous, and you want to choose a contractor that prioritizes safety. A reputable contractor should have a comprehensive safety plan that addresses all potential hazards related to the project. Additionally, they should have insurance coverage to protect against any accidents or damages that may occur during the project.

Equipment and Technology

The equipment and technology used by a Chicagoland demolition contractor can also impact the quality and efficiency of their work. You want to choose a contractor that has modern and well-maintained equipment capable of handling the size and scope of your project. Additionally, cutting-edge technology such as building information modeling (BIM) can provide more accurate and detailed planning and demolition execution.

Environmental Responsibility

Finally, environmental responsibility is becoming an increasingly critical factor in demolition projects. A reputable contractor should prioritize recycling and proper disposal of materials to minimize their impact on the environment. Additionally, they should comply with local and federal regulations related to environmental protection.

Conclusion

Choosing the right Chicagoland demolition contractor for your project requires careful consideration of several different factors. You want to select a contractor with significant experience, prioritizes safety, has modern equipment and technology, and is environmentally responsible. By doing your research and selecting a reputable contractor, you can ensure that your demolition project will be completed efficiently and safely.
